Transportation Libraries and Information Centers


NAME: King County Transportation and Natural Resources Library

Address:
821 Second Avenue, MS 90
Seattle, WA 98104-1598
USA

Date Established:
1972

Collection Information

Books:
13,000

 

Description:
Transportation and Natural Resources.

Subject Strengths:
Public transit, transportation planning, roads maintenance and engineering, waste water treatment, biosolids, water resources, solid waste.

Special Collections:
Municipality of Metropolitan Seattle (Metro), 1958 - 1995
Regional Transit Project 1990 - 1993.
